Video Content Producer & Editor

CENTEGIXAtlanta, GA
Hybrid

About The Position

CENTEGIX® is seeking a versatile Video Content Producer to join their marketing team. This role will be responsible for creating a wide range of video content, from polished brand films to fast-turnaround social media content, podcast editing, and media clip packages. The ideal candidate will be comfortable with both studio shoots and run-and-gun filming, and possess strong post-production skills. This position is central to the brand's presence across various platforms including the website, sales collateral, paid ads, social channels, and audio programming.

Requirements

  • 4+ years of professional video production and editing experience
  • Advanced proficiency in Adobe Premiere Pro and/or Final Cut Pro, with experience using additional creator and editing platforms such as CapCut, Descript, or similar tools
  • Strong camera operation, composition, and advanced lighting skills across both studio and on-location production environments
  • Experience producing and editing a variety of content formats, including cinematic storytelling, commercial campaigns, podcast/audio-first content, and performance-driven short-form social media content
  • Motion graphics and animation experience using Adobe After Effects, along with strong color grading capabilities in DaVinci Resolve or Premiere Pro
  • Experience with audio recording, editing, and mixing using tools such as Adobe Audition, Logic Pro, or Hindenburg
  • Experience with storyboarding, scripting, creative concept development, and collaborating with influencers, creators, talent, or external production partners
  • Photography and drone operation experience
  • Familiarity with Canva, Figma, or light graphic design workflows
  • Strong project management skills with the ability to manage multiple projects, deadlines, and shifting priorities within a fast-paced environment
  • Commercial, agency, or in-house brand production experience
  • Strong portfolio demonstrating range across cinematic, branded, commercial, digital, and social-first content creation
  • Must live in the Atlanta metro area and be able to come into our office a few days a month for content creation, go to regional conferences and local conferences for content.

Responsibilities

  • Own end-to-end production: concept, pre-production, shoot, and edit, covering both high-production brand content and agile social formats
  • Produce a wide range of content including: Brand and hero films, Product demos and explainers, Paid advertising creative, Social-first video content, Podcast production and editing, Event recap videos, Media/news highlight clips
  • Shoot and direct with professional cinema or mirrorless cameras; operate gimbals, sliders, and other motion gear
  • Design and execute lighting setups across studio shoots, location shoots, interviews, and product work
  • Edit quickly without losing craft, delivering broadcast-quality cuts and social-ready edits on the same project when needed
  • Edit and produce podcast episodes: audio cleanup, noise reduction, music/intro/outro integration, chapter markers, and final export
  • Pull and edit highlight clips from media appearances, news segments, and press coverage for use across owned channels
  • Build motion graphics, lower thirds, animated titles, and visual effects in After Effects
  • Color grade footage to a polished, brand-consistent look in DaVinci Resolve or Premiere
  • Manage the full post-production pipeline: project files, proxies, exports, and asset libraries
  • Collaborate with designers, copywriters, and stakeholders to bring creative briefs to life
